As a Technical Support Specialist in the sports industry, you'll be responsible for providing technical assistance to users of software and equipment used by the team. You'll troubleshoot, diagnose and resolve issues by communicating with users to gather information about their problems and providing accurate solutions. To excel in this role, strong communication skills, patience, attention to detail is necessary. Additionally, you should have experience with customer service and technology. Often, this job involves working with software and hardware specific to sports technology, such as timing systems, scorekeeping software or athlete tracking devices. A Product Marketing Analyst's responsibility is to analyze product/service offerings, consumer behavior and related market trends to better understand customer needs and wants. They develop, execute and monitor marketing campaigns to ensure the product/service reaches its maximum potential, reaching the right target audience. They use their knowledge of the market to A/B test various product features, pricing and various offers and measure the results of those campaigns. They work with both the product and marketing teams to ensure the product meets customer demands and the campaigns are delivering planned objectives.
An NFL General Manager is responsible for managing the player personnel of a professional football team. This means they are in charge of drafting new players, making trades with other teams, and signing free agents. They work closely with coaches to develop a team strategy that can lead to success on the field. They also monitor the team's finances to make sure they are staying within budget and making smart investments in players. In addition to player personnel, they oversee the team's scouting department and work with scouts to identify talented players in college and the NFL. They must have excellent communication skills to negotiate deals with agents and other teams. Overall, an NFL General Manager job description includes being able to lead and manage a team, make strategic decisions, and have a deep understanding of football and the sports industry.
Marketing Director job description: A Marketing Director is responsible for leading and managing a team of marketing professionals, developing marketing strategies and campaigns, and ensuring that these strategies align with the company's objectives. They work closely with the sales team to improve sales performance, as well as create brand awareness and increase customer engagement. A Marketing Director analyzes market trends, identifies potential market opportunities, and develops new product ideas. They are also responsible for developing and maintaining positive relationships with vendors, suppliers, and other business partners. The Marketing Director must be a strategic thinker, strong communicator, and possess excellent leadership skills. They must also have in-depth knowledge of marketing best practices, as well as experience in developing budgets and managing a team. A Marketing Director is a critical member of any marketing team, and plays a vital role in shaping the success of a company.

A Professor of Medical Informatics works in the education industry, teaching students how to use technology for healthcare. They are experts in analyzing data and using it to improve healthcare outcomes and make the best use of resources. Their job involves developing curriculum and conducting lectures, managing labs for students to practice techniques, and supervising student research projects. They also participate in academic conferences and collaborate with healthcare organizations to ensure their curriculum remains relevant and up-to-date. Requirements for this role typically include a PhD in Medical Informatics or a related field, as well as relevant work experience. Professors of Medical Informatics are in high demand, as technology continues to play an increasingly large role in healthcare.
As a Director of Clinical Operations in the Science industry, you will oversee the planning, execution, and monitoring of clinical research studies. Your primary focus will be on ensuring that clinical studies are conducted according to regulatory requirements and industry standards. You will lead a team of clinical project managers and clinical research associates to ensure that studies are conducted on time, within budget, and with high quality data.
Your responsibilities will include developing protocols, monitoring patient safety, managing data collection and analysis, overseeing study start-up and closure activities, and communicating with stakeholders. In addition, you will be responsible for ensuring that all clinical trials are conducted in compliance with ethical, legal, and regulatory requirements.
To be successful in this role, you should have a strong understanding of clinical research methods, regulatory compliance, and project management principles. A degree in a relevant field such as science, nursing, or medicine is required, along with several years of experience in clinical research management. A Director of Clinical Operations job description should require strong communication, leadership, and problem-solving skills, as well as the ability to work under pressure in a fast-paced environment.
A Director of Community Affairs job description entails responsibilities related to the Public Sector industry. They act as a liaison between government officials and the public, promoting improved communication and engagement. This position requires frequent interaction with community members, including businesses, nonprofit organizations, and individuals. Directors of Community Affairs often oversee civic engagement programs, educational initiatives, and events designed to promote community involvement. They may also develop and coordinate community outreach efforts to ensure that diverse voices are heard and included in decision-making processes. They must be skilled in managing staff, budgeting, and public relations. To succeed in this role, candidates need excellent communication skills, an understanding of local government processes, and a passion for public service. The Director of Community Affairs plays a crucial role in strengthening ties between government entities and the communities they serve.
A Sales Manager job description in the Retail industry involves leading and motivating a team of sales associates to meet and exceed sales targets. The Sales Manager is responsible for ensuring that the store maintains high levels of customer service, the team is fully trained, and the store’s visual merchandising and inventory are optimized. The Sales Manager works closely with the General Manager to develop and implement sales strategies, analyze sales data, and forecast sales trends. Successful candidates will have strong leadership and communication skills, excellent customer service skills, and a track record of meeting and exceeding sales goals. A minimum of 2-3 years of experience in retail sales and at least a high school diploma is required. A Bachelor's Degree is preferred. The Sales Manager is a key player in the success of the store and must possess the ability to work in a fast-paced, constantly evolving environment.
